This Lunch & Learn session focuses on Emotionally Focused Individual Therapy (EFIT) as it applies to working with individuals struggling with the potential impacts of trauma. Attachment science and the EFIT model offer a map that simplifies how we view and frame clients’ presenting concerns, and how we intervene across the three-stage therapy process.
This workshop will provide an introduction to: the attachment frame for understanding health and resilience, and the potential impacts of trauma; the application of a C.A.R.E. (i.e., Context, Attachment, Relationship/therapeutic alliance, Emotion) frame for tuning in and staying attuned with attention to these four dimensions at therapy outset and throughout the therapy process; and the EFIT Tango – the key set of interventions used to propel growth in every session!
